Pima County, AZ (January 17, 2026) – A crash resulting in injuries was reported late Saturday morning, January 17, in the downtown Tucson area at the intersection of Congress Street and 5th Avenue.
The incident occurred at approximately 11:19 a.m., according to local alerts. Emergency crews responded to the scene to assist those injured, though officials have not yet confirmed how many individuals were hurt or the severity of the injuries.
Traffic in the area may have been temporarily impacted as first responders worked to provide medical care and clear the roadway. The intersection is located in a busy corridor near civic and commercial buildings.
An investigation is expected to determine the cause of the crash. Contributing factors such as downtown traffic flow, driver behavior, and signal timing may be reviewed as part of the process.
